Crown Legacy FC defends Goalie Wars title at MLS All Star Skills Challenge

Chituru Odunze defended Crown Legacy FC’s title in MLS Next Pro Goalie Wars at the MLS All Star Skills Challenge on Tuesday, July 23.

Odunze kept back-to-back clean sheets against Chattanooga FC goalkeeper, Jean Antoine and North Texas SC goalkeeper, Michael Collodi to bring a second belt to Crown Legacy.

Isaac Walker won the Goalie Wars belt at the 2023 MLS All Star Skills Challenge but underwent surgery to repair his labrum in January of 2024.

Odunze will return to Crown Legacy with their upcoming match against Inter Miami CF II on Sunday, July 28 at Chase Stadium in Fort Lauderdale, Fla.
